fuzzweed Wrote:I've just sent a crash report from the phone - do you get these?
They get sent to my Google Play dev console. I'm supposed to get an automated email to let me know but that doesn't seem to work any more and I don't check regularly so it sometimes takes a while before I spot them.

Anyway, here's the root of your problem...
Code:
java.lang.ClassCastException: [B]android.text.SpannableString cannot be cast to java.lang.String[/B]
at uk.co.beetec.android.nDroid.activity.GuideDetailActivity.onClick(GuideDetailActivity.java:159)
Hard to explain but that should never happen. Are you using a custom UI theme? In other words something which changes the default look / feel of things like buttons and other UI elements?

fuzzweed Wrote:Struggling to think what it might be. I've just put the original ndroid back on and it's doing the same thing, and I know that used to work fine, so somethings changed, but no idea what. I've removed the last few apps I put on but no improvement. Any other pointers?

Also just tried on my work phone (same model and ROM) and getting the same force close.
I'm always prepared to admit something in my own code is broken but in this case I have to point the finger at the Cyanogenmod ROM.

The code that's triggering this problem is simply trying to work out if the text of the button is "Record" or "Cancel" by using a call to 'getText()'. In the context of my code 'getText()' should never return a 'SpannableString' and should always return a standard Java 'String' - this is where things are screwed up and it's not to do with my code.

I've Googled and found other issues related to the 4.4.2 Cyanogenmod ROM - similar although not identical.

I'll have a think and maybe put in a fix but it involves adding code I wouldn't normally have to.
